What is the Colorado PERA 457 Plan Beneficiary Designation Form?

The Colorado PERA 457 Plan Beneficiary Designation Form serves a crucial role for participants of the Colorado PERA 457 Plan. This form enables participants to specify who will receive their assets upon their passing, ensuring that their wishes regarding distribution are clearly articulated. A beneficiary designation is essential because it directly impacts how benefits are allocated, avoiding potential disputes among heirs.
Key fields in the form include participant personal information and detailed beneficiary information, ensuring that the designation is properly documented. Having this form filled out correctly is vital for locking in the intended beneficiaries, which can include family members or other designated individuals.

Who Needs the Colorado PERA 457 Plan Beneficiary Designation Form?

This form is specifically designed for active participants in the Colorado PERA 457 Plan. It becomes essential in situations such as changes in family status, including marriage, divorce, or the birth of a child, where beneficiaries may need to be updated.
Each participant holds personal responsibility for submitting the 457 plan form pdf, underlining the importance of regularly reviewing and updating beneficiary designations as personal circumstances evolve.

The form is designed for current participants of the Colorado PERA 457 Plan who wish to officially designate or update their beneficiaries.
While there is no specific deadline stated, it is recommended to submit the form as soon as you need to change your beneficiaries to ensure your choices are reflected.
You can submit the completed form by downloading it and sending it to the appropriate Colorado PERA office via mail, or you may follow your plan's electronic submission procedures through pdfFiller.
Typically, no additional supporting documents are required, but it is important to ensure accurate beneficiary information is provided and that the form is signed.
Common mistakes include omitting beneficiary details, not signing the document, and not reviewing information for accuracy before submission.
Processing times may vary; it is best to confirm the specific timeline with the Colorado PERA office after submission.
Yes, you can change your beneficiary designation anytime by submitting a new Colorado PERA 457 Plan Beneficiary Designation Form.
